- The distance between Midway Island, Hawaii and Slave Lake, Ab, Canada is approximately 5,750 km or 3,573 mi.
- To reach Midway Island in this distance one would set out from Slave Lake, Ab bearing 265.3°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Midway Island bearing 220.1° or SW .
- Midway Island has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Slave Lake, Ab has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- The average annual temperature is 20.5 °C (36.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 22.3 °C (40.1°F) less in Midway Island.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 608 mm (23.9 in) more which is equivalent to 608 l/m² (14.92 US gal/ft²) or 6,080,000 l/ha (649,992 US gal/ac) more. About 2 2/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 27.1° higher in Midway Island than in Slave Lake, Ab.
